ANNISTON, Ala. (WIAT) -- The city of Anniston has been awarded $750,000 through the Paul Bruhn Historic Revitalization Grants Program to go toward the Main Street Anniston business district.
The money will go specifically to help historic property owners make restorations or bring buildings up to code.
"Downtown is the heartbeat of your community," said Jackson Hodges, the public relations director for the city. "It’s the lifeblood, and I tell you, ours has been beating a lot harder and a lot stronger over the last five years.
